Thank you to the kind Ebayer who took the time to email me regarding the age of this flow blue pitcher & bowl. This is what I have been informed. : Re. your question about age of pitcher: See Godden mark # 4285, Encyclopedia of British Pottery and Porcelain Marks. Age is pre-1907 but after 1891.
